Very comfortable gi, and I liked them for the understated styling. However, they don't last. I bought two of them a couple of years ago, and they promptly BOTH tore at the lapel along the back shoulder. I contacted Fuji and they replaced them, and explained that there was a problem with the first run but that later edition should be good to go. Unfortunately, that has not been the case. One of the two received back from them has since tore in the exact same place as the others did.
